Some semi-omni designs have a tweeter placed above an upwards firing bass/mid driver rather than in the front face of the cabinet. My thinking is that by utilising a standard cube type setup for the bass/mid, one could fashion an assembly to position the bottom of the tweeter about three or four inches above the bass driver and either level with the front edge of the bass/mid or perhaps centered over the dust-cap.

Some quick arithmetic would suggest that a 40cm stand plus 30cm cube plus another 15cm to the centre of the tweeter would put the centre of the tweeter at a height of 85cm.

It would all look a bit steampunk using something like 1/2 inch malleable steel pipe for the tweeter mounting system but having the tweeter effectively suspended in free air may (or may not) enhance the omnidirectionalty a bit, depending on the dispersion pattern of the tweeter.
